Thetford is situated in the south of Norfolk, in close proximity to the county border with Suffolk. By road it is 33.8 miles (54.4 km) northeast of Cambridge and 30.7 miles (49.4 km) southwest of Norwich. It lies on the River Little Ouse. On the western side of Thetford is Thetford Forest, which is heavily forested with pine trees. Brettenham Heath National Nature Reserve is to the northeast, near the hamlet of Roudham. To the southeast of Thetford is Nunnery Lakes Nature Reserve, covering about 200 acres, with Breckland heath, woodland, fen and open water habitats and 2 kilometres (1.2 mi) of paths.
The town is well served and includes a mainline railway station with easy access to London, The Midlands and The North. There are the usual town centre amenities and there is a sports centre complex with swimming pool. Located within the Brecks and with easy access to the surrounding beautiful pine forests Thetford is well located for a range of outdoor activities. There is also a range of primary schools within the town, private school (Thetford Grammar) and secondary/sixth form (Thetford Academy).
